Automated Microscopy Market Size:

The Automated Microscopy Market is projected to grow from USD 8.554 billion in 2025 to USD 11.512 billion in 2030, with a 6.12% CAGR.

The automated microscopy market is a critical segment of advanced investigative technologies, leveraging AI-driven systems and user-friendly interfaces to enhance imaging precision and efficiency. These systems, capable of multiple image alignment, are essential for applications in life sciences, material sciences, and nanotechnology, providing high-resolution analysis for research and industrial purposes. The market is propelled by technological advancements, increased R&D investments, and a focus on nanotechnology, though high costs pose challenges.

Key Highlights
Technological advancements in user-friendly microscopes with automated image alignment enhance research precision, driving market growth.
Rising R&D investments in life sciences and nanotechnology fuel demand for advanced microscopy solutions.
High costs of advanced systems compared to conventional microscopes challenge adoption, particularly for smaller institutions.
North America leads, while Asia Pacific grows rapidly due to expanding research ecosystems.

Growth Drivers

Technological advancements, such as AI-enhanced imaging and multi-alignment capabilities, improve efficiency and accuracy, driving adoption in life sciences and material analysis. Increased R&D spending, reaching USD 200 billion globally in 2024, propels demand for high-precision tools. The focus on nanotechnology, supported by initiatives like the EU’s Horizon Europe program with €1.5 billion allocated in 2024, accelerates market growth. Emerging applications in semiconductor inspection and biomedical research further boost demand.

Restraints

The high cost of automated microscopes, often exceeding USD 100,000, limits adoption by smaller research facilities compared to conventional alternatives. Budget constraints in emerging markets and academic institutions hinder penetration. The complexity of advanced systems requires specialized training, creating barriers for under-resourced organizations.

Segmentation Analysis

By Product Type: Scanning electron microscopes (SEMs) and transmission electron microscopes (TEMs) dominate due to high-resolution capabilities in nanotechnology and material sciences. Optical microscopes grow steadily for life science applications.

By Application: Life sciences hold a 40% market share in 2024, driven by biomedical research and drug development. Nanotechnology and semiconductor segments exhibit rapid growth.

By End-User: Research institutions lead, while industrial applications in semiconductors and pharmaceuticals expand.

Regional Analysis

North America commands a 38% share in 2024, driven by robust R&D ecosystems and U.S. funding. Asia Pacific grows at an 8.5% CAGR, fueled by China and India’s research infrastructure and government initiatives. Europe advances through programs like Horizon Europe, emphasizing nanotechnology.
